Construction accidents don’t just happen in a moment—they unfold inside a system. In Hemet, that system may include:
- Changing subcontractors across framing, roofing, electrical, and concrete phases
- Night or early-morning work to meet deadlines
- Busy access points for deliveries and equipment
- Worksite traffic near streets and driveways used by residents and vendors
Because of that, key information can be lost quickly: photos are overwritten, incident logs get revised, and witness memories fade—especially when multiple trades were present.
